Trademark Overview
On Tuesday, July 16, 2024, a trademark application was filed for LINCODE with the United States Patent and Trademark Office. The USPTO has given the LINCODE trademark a serial number of 98650344. The federal status of this trademark filing is RESPONSE AFTER NON-FINAL ACTION - ENTERED as of Friday, March 7, 2025. This trademark is owned by Lincode Labs Inc.. The LINCODE trademark is filed in the Computer & Software Products & Electrical & Scientific Products and Computer & Software Services & Scientific Services categories with the following description:
Downloadable computer programs using artificial intelligence (AI) for creating a visual inspection quality control system for use in manufacturing facilities to use in conjunction with quality control systems, the system including the following customizable components, search mechanisms, based on specified quality control parameters, to detect deviations during the manufacturing process, pretrained model selection incorporating AI to train quality control models, adaptations for transfer learning to create a customized quality control system; Recorded computer software using artificial intelligence (AI) for creating and providing training for artificial intelligence models for a quality control system, including, search mechanisms, pretrained model selection, adaptations for transfer learning for use in manufacturing facilities to use in conjunction with quality control systems, the system including the customizable quality control components
Consultancy in the field of artificial intelligence (AI) technology; Providing on-line non-downloadable software using artificial intelligence (AI) for creating and providing training for artificial intelligence models for use in manufacturing facilities quality control systems, the system including the customizable subcomponents, search mechanisms, pretrained model selection, adaptations for transfer learning; Research in the field of artificial intelligence (AI); Software as a service (SAAS) services featuring software using artificial intelligence (AI) for a visual inspection system, creating and providing training for artificial intelligence models, search mechanisms, pretrained model selection, adaptations for transfer learning for use in manufacturing facilities to use in conjunction with quality control systems, the system including the following customizable components; Technology consultation in the field of artificial intelligence (AI)
